【问题标题】:WordPress Multisite SSL htaccessWordPress 多站点 SSL htaccess
【发布时间】:2018-02-10 20:53:02
【问题描述】:

我想在我的网站和子域上从非 https 重定向到 https,但我遇到了解决问题。

这是我的设置:

www.domain.de
www.sub.domain.de
www.sub2.domain.de
www.sub3.domain.de

我可以通过 https 打开所有链接,它可以工作,但由于内容重复,我只想使用 https。

RewriteEngine On
RewriteCond %{SERVER_PORT} !=443
RewriteRule ^(.*)$ https://domain.de/$1 [R=301,L]

到目前为止,这是我的 htaccess... 但它会将子域重定向到主域:(

有什么想法吗?

【问题讨论】:

    标签: wordpress .htaccess ssl multisite


    【解决方案1】:

    你可以使用:

    RewriteEngine On
    RewriteCond %{SERVER_PORT} !=443
    RewriteRule ^ https://%{HTTP_HOST}%{REQUEST_URI} [NE,L,R=301] 
    

    【讨论】:

    【解决方案2】:

    你可以使用这个插件:https://wordpress.org/plugins/https-redirection/ 这是一种简单的方法,它将所有内容从 HTTP 重定向到 HTTPS。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2012-06-03
      • 2021-05-03
      • 1970-01-01
      • 2017-04-14
      • 1970-01-01
      • 1970-01-01
      • 2019-04-26
      • 1970-01-01
      相关资源
      最近更新 更多